As we told you earlier this week, Ducati in preparing a very nice stunt involving an ultra-light, ultra-powerful limited edition version of their already awesome sport bike 1199 Panigale. Dubbed Superleggera (Italian for ultra-lighweight), the new machinery is expected to be an invite-only treat reserved for 500 lucky ducatisti.
One of them is Jim Gianatsis, who runs FastDates Calendar and who is a long-time Ducati fan and rider. So Claudio Domenicali, Ducati CEO, sent him one of the 500 invitations. The new bike is codenamed Project 1201, and Ducati has put up a Superleggera mini-website accessible to the lucky 500 only, as they get login credentials within the official letter.

Jim also got a picture of the special parts which will be used to build the new ultra-lightweight Panigale. We mentioned earlier that the Superleggera will make extensive use of magnesium, carbon fiber and titanium, shaving off around 40 lbs (18 kg) from the already light 1199 Panigale.

This ultra-exclusive bike is rumored to set the lucky owners back with $65,000 (€47,950) a piece. Photos should be appearing anytime now.
